I-77 Toll Lanes (Zone-3) Testing Period Maintenance
PowerComm USA employees provided maintenance services for the I-77 Toll Lanes project.
The maintenance services were provided during the testing or burn-in phase of the project and
included maintenance of 32 miles of HOT Lanes infrastructure, fiber optic communications
network, tolling gantries, power service, overhead signage, 138,000 feet of fiber optic trunk line
cable and drop cables to power service for 100 cabinets. Closed-Circuit-TV (CCTV) cameras,
Tolling-Rate-System (TRMS) devices, Dynamic-Messaging-Signs (DMS), Aerial-Vehicle-
Imaging (AVI) devices and Microwave-Vehicle-Detection (MVD) device and Road-Weather-
Information-System (RWIS) devices. Traffic-Control-Signals (TCS), Intelligent-Transportation-
Systems (ITS) and Digital-Control-Systems (DCS) devices located in the cabinets.
I-85 High Occupancy Toll (HOT) Lanes
Employees of PowerComm USA were responsible for the construction of Georgia’s first venture
into toll lanes and the nation’s first non-barrier toll lane. In addition, PowerComm USA was
tasked with the initial maintenance of the toll lane project during the critical testing and burn-in
period. Toll lane components included 120,000 feet of fiber optic cable, 52 overheads signs, 5
horizontal arm attachments and a 5.8 GHz wireless radio system. PowerComm USA
employees were able to keep the toll lanes operational 100% of the testing period ensuring
reliability of the network and safety to the traveling public.
GDOT Comprehensive Maintenance of NaviGAtor ITS Devices. Project No. TOOTOITS 100087
Employees of PowerComm USA worked on a performance-based maintenance project involving
the Georgia DOT NaviGAtor Intelligent Transportation System (ITS). The project consisted of two
phases:
Phase 1 included the replacement of various ITS devices, including:
• 41 changeable message signs (CMS)
• 199 closed-circuit television cameras (CCTV)
• 585 video detections system cameras (VDS)
• 39 presence detection system cameras (PDS)
Phase 2 included maintenance of the following devices:
• 105 CMS
• 478 CCTV
• 1473 VDS
• 39 PDS
• 102 radar detection system detectors (RDS)
• 154 ramp meter systems
• 24 hub buildings
• Over 200 centerline miles of fiber optic communications cable
Employees of PowerComm USA were responsible for providing inventory control, device
documentation management, asset management, and configuration management for the
NaviGAtor system devices. PowerComm USA employees worked with the prime contractor to
establish a Network Operations Center (NOC) to provide system operational assessments, create
trouble call tickets, dispatch maintenance crews and track repair procedures and performance.
PowerComm USA employees were responsible for comprehensive maintenance procedures,
including detailed checklists, daily reporting, preventive maintenance measures, communications
and power trouble shooting, and maintenance of traffic (MOT).
GDOT - Regional Traffic Operations Program (RTOP) – Metro Atlanta, Georgia
Employees of PowerComm USA, working with the prime contractor, were responsible for
installation, replacement, repairs and maintenance of non-operational or outdated signal and ITS
equipment for this regional traffic operations initiative, which implements corridor traffic
management throughout multiple jurisdictions. PowerComm USA team members provided repair
and maintenance services for traffic signals, pedestrian signals, vehicle and pedestrian detection,
poles and conversions to mast arm installations from span wire installations.
The project includes 450 intersections in the top ten most congested areas of Metro Atlanta and
the migration of Ethernet communications using copper, fiber, and wireless Ethernet media. The
project was a task order based, on-call services contract issued and PowerComm USA employees
were responsible for providing repair and maintenance services for over 300 signalized
intersections.

FDOT District Four Broward County, FL – I-595 Express Lanes - Design-Build
Bob was responsible for the overall project management and construction operations to
deploy the electrical subsystem for all ITS devices. This included 11 electric service
points, backup generators, and over 650, 000 FT of electric conductors.
Miami-Dade Expressway Authority, SR 836 (Dolphin Expressway) – Eastbound
Auxiliary lane
Scope of work for this project included the installation of roadway, bridge and underdeck
lighting and all required electrical infrastructure, as well as the installation of 1 CCTV
camera and 3 microwave vehicle detectors inclusive of fiber and electrical infrastructure.
FDOT District 6 – I-95 Managed Lanes
The scope of work for this project consisted of the construction of an Intelligent
Transportations System, including 34 CCTVs, 73 wireless MVDS, 19 Dynamic Message
Signs and the fiber optic and electrical infrastructure, component of four managed lanes
on I-95 from south of SR 112 in Miami-Dade county to north of the SR 826 (Golden
glades) interchange in Miami-Dade county.
FDOT District 6 – Design-Build
This project consisted of the design, installation, integration and testing of an Intelligent
Transportation System consisting of 4 Dynamic Message Signs, 6 MVDS, 17 CCTVs,
16 miles of fiber optic cable and 2 hub buildings with generator and all related electrical
work.
FDOT turnpike, South Florida Part A ITS Improvements
This project consisted of the installation, integration and testing of ITS devices in Miami-
Dade, Broward and Palm Beach County, including 242 MVDS, 77 Wireless Travel Time Systems, 46 CCTVs, 2 Dynamic Message Signs, the related fiber optic backbone, an
Equipment Shelter with generator backup and 39 power services connected by over
800,000 LF of electrical wire.
FDOT Turnpike, SunNav ITS – Broward Design-Build
This project consisted of 18 CCTVs to be tied into the existing fiber backbone.
FDOT Turnpike, SunNav ITS Phase II – Sawgrass Expressway Design-Build
This Project consisted of the design, installation, integration and testing of an ITS system
consisting of 10 CCTV sites, 20 MVDS, 14 AVI readers, 2 LED Dynamic Message Sign
assemblies and one Highway Advisory Radio Transmitter Station, 14 miles of singlemode
fiber optic cable and all related electrical work.
FDOT Turnpike, SunNav ITS Phase Design-Build
This project consisted of the design, installation and testing of 85 CCTV camera sites
and 85 miles of single-mode fiber optic cable, including total integration to the existing
turnpike ITS System.
